Engineered Steam Networks & Stress-Balanced Piping
Poorly sized steam piping leads to severe pressure drops, excessive condensate accumulation, destructive water hammer, and nozzle over-stressing on boilers and turbines. Saudi Boilers designs complete high-pressure steam headers, distribution loops, and condensate return systems that maintain optimal velocity, dryness, and structural safety.
CAESAR II Flexibility & Stress Analysis
Analyze thermal growth, spring hanger positioning, and nozzle reaction forces to keep stresses well within ASME B31.1/B31.3 limits.
Drip Leg & Condensate Management
Strategically sized drip pockets, thermodynamic steam trap stations, and sloped runs to rapidly purge condensate during warm-up and operation.
Engineered Steam Distribution Subsystems
Expansion Loops & Bellows
3D expansion loops and stainless steel axial bellows designed to absorb high thermal elongation in long steam headers without overstressing anchors.
Pressure Reducing Stations (PRDS)
Automated control valves, desuperheaters, and safety relief manifolds engineered to reduce boiler drum pressure to exact process requirements.
Spring Hanger & Support Design
Variable and constant load spring hangers, guide shoes, and rigid anchors calculated to support heavy pipe weights during thermal expansion.
Thermal Cladding & Aerogel Insulation
High-efficiency mineral wool and aerogel insulation with aluminum cladding to minimize radiant heat loss and keep surface temperatures safe.
